Guided Story
Take a moment to imagine the footsteps of history beneath you. Over 400 years ago, this very place was founded by the visionary Prince-Bishop Julius Echter von Mespelbrunn. Look around, and you'll see the graceful Renaissance influences in the architecture. Juliusspital wasn't just a hospital; it was a hub of social change and learning. Just to your side is the Laufbrunnen, delighting visitors with its sparkling water for centuries. And if you turn north, the Vierströmebrunnen stands as a symbol of the region's wealth and abundance. Let yourself absorb the historical depth of this site, which still plays a vital role in Würzburg's community today.
